Preparing and Enjoying a Relaxing Peppermint Tea

Preparing a soothing cup of Peppermint Tea for Sleep naturally is an art that combines the power of herbs with a mindful ritual. The key lies in selecting the right ingredients and following a simple, consistent process. Start by gathering fresh peppermint leaves or opting for high-quality dried ones. Their vibrant green hue and invigorating scent are indications of their potency. Heat pure water to just below boiling point, as extreme heat can alter the tea’s flavor and potentially reduce its therapeutic benefits.
Add your chosen peppermint leaves to a teapot or mug, ensuring an even infusion. The general rule is about 1-2 teaspoons per cup, but adjust to taste. Pour the hot water over the leaves, allowing them to steep for 3-5 minutes. This process extracts the essential oils and compounds responsible for peppermint’s calming effects. Remove the leaves, either by straining or using a tea infuser, to avoid bitterness.
